West Ryde Methodist Church Honour RollPrint Page 

The honour roll commemorates those from the former Methodist Church who served in World War One.
Note: The Uniting Church in Australia was formed on June 22, 1977, as a union of three churches: the Congregational Union of Australia, the Methodist Church of Australasia and the Presbyterian Church of Australia. The Uniting Church at 7 Maxim Street West Ryde is now part of the Ryde Uniting Church congregation.

Dedication
Actual Monument Dedication Date: | Sunday 22nd April, 1923 |
---|
THE GREAT WAR
1914 - 1918
HONOUR ROLL
Erected by the Trustees of this Church
Unveiled ANZAC Sunday April 22nd 1923
[Names]
Lest We Forget
